Slimming World Cloud Cake
Ingredients (serves 4)
- 4 large eggs, separated
- 1–2 tablespoons sweetener (like Splenda or Stevia)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 tablespoon plain fat-free yogurt (optional for extra moisture)
- Optional toppings: fresh berries, sugar-free syrup, or a dusting of sweetener
Instructions
- Preheat the oven
- Preheat to 180°C / 350°F. Line a small cake tin with parchment paper.
- Whip the egg whites
- Beat the egg whites until stiff peaks form. This is what gives the cake its cloud-like texture.
- Mix the yolks
- In a separate bowl, whisk the egg yolks, sweetener, vanilla extract, and yogurt until smooth.
- Fold whites into yolks
- Gently fold the whipped egg whites into the yolk mixture in batches, being careful not to deflate the air.
- Bake
- Pour into the prepared tin and bake for 15–20 minutes, or until lightly golden and a skewer comes out clean.
- Cool and serve
- Let it cool slightly, then slice and serve with fresh berries or a drizzle of sugar-free syrup.
Tips for Perfect Cloud Cake
- Make sure no yolk gets into the whites, or they won’t whip properly.
- Fold gently with a spatula to keep it airy.
- Can be served warm or chilled, depending on preference.
